Quote of the Day: David Ogilvy on Billboards
by Lloyd Alter, Toronto
on 02.27.08
David Ogilvy, founder of Ogilvy and Mather, in his 1963 autobiography:
I have a passion for landscape, and I have never seen one improved by a billboard. Where every prospect pleases, man is at his vilest when he erects a billboard. When I retire from Madison Avenue, I am going to start a secret society of masked vigilantes who will travel around the world on silent motor bikes, chopping down posters at the dark of the moon. How many juries will convict us when we are caught in these acts of beneficent citizenship?::Design Observer
